US Senate Rejects Full Obamacare Repeal Without Replacement

US Senate Rejects Full Obamacare Repeal Without Replacement

WASHINGTON  (AP) – The Republican-run Senate has rejected a GOP proposal to scuttle President Barack Obama’s health care law and give Congress two years to devise a replacement. Seven Republicans joined all Democrats Wednesday in a 45-55 vote defeating the plan. It was the second self-inflicted setback the GOP has suffered this week in trying to…MORE

Five People Suspected of Robbing and Killing North Texas Jewelry Salesman Arrested

Five People Suspected of Robbing and Killing North Texas Jewelry Salesman Arrested

DALLAS (WBAP/KLIF News) — Five people wanted by the FBI for targeting jewelry salesmen in North Texas have been arrested. US Attorney John Parker’s office says the five are believed to be responsible for the death of a traveling jewelry salesman last year after they followed him from Richardson to Euless and eventually beat him.…MORE
